Fun With STEM
Nine staff members from the Institute of Nano Electronic Engineering (INEE) were involved in the successful execution of the ‘Fun With STEM’ program at Maktab Rendah Sains MARA, Arau, Perlis on November 3, 2023. This program, involving 300 students from Form 1 & 2, aimed to spark and cultivate an interest among students in the field of ST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Mathematics) to foster creative and innovative learners. The event was jointly organized by the Faculty of Engineering and Electronic Technology of Unimap, led by Mr. Mohd Hafiz Ismail.
INEE CSR and STEM Programme Series 2
On the previous 9th October 2018, a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) and Science Technology, Engineering and Mathematic (STEM) Programme was successfully organized
by the Institute of Nano Electronic Engineering (INEE), Universiti Malaysia Perlis (UniMAP).
During this time, a total of 10 primary school students from Sekolah Kebangsaan Dato’ Wan Ahmad was given exposure to the knowledge in nanotechnology. They were brought into the INEE laboratory for a tour and were given a new experience and opportunity to operate several equipment.
They were accompanied by two teachers and the most memorable time is when the school’s headmistress was also able to participate in the programme. It is hope that this program and this bond between the school and university will remain in the future.
